    Description

    Attention Boaters! Lot available on Little River, which feeds into Popponesset Bay. The land is cleared and has a complete with a permit for a deep-water dock the buyer will need to apply for a CH91 with the state. Buyers to do all due diligence. Property in flood zone and will require variance from ZBA. Please see the attached documents.
